Smoke damage remediation services involve the thorough cleaning, deodorizing, and restoration of properties affected by smoke from fires, cigarettes, or other sources. These services typically include removing soot and smoke residues from surfaces, cleaning HVAC systems, and applying specialized treatments to eliminate lingering odors. The goal is to restore the property’s appearance and air quality, making it safe and comfortable for occupants once again. Professionals use advanced equipment and techniques to ensure that all traces of smoke are effectively addressed, helping property owners recover from the damage caused by smoke exposure.

This type of service is essential for solving problems related to soot buildup on walls, ceilings, and furniture, as well as persistent smoky odors that can seep into fabrics and porous materials. Smoke particles can cause staining and corrosion, leading to long-term damage if not properly treated. Smoke damage remediation also helps prevent health issues associated with inhaling residual smoke particles, which can be particularly important for households with children, elderly residents, or individuals with respiratory conditions. By removing these hazards, service providers help restore a healthier indoor environment after fire incidents or prolonged exposure to tobacco smoke.

Properties that typically use smoke damage remediation services include residential homes, apartment complexes, and multi-family dwellings that have experienced fire or smoke incidents. Commercial spaces such as restaurants, offices, and retail stores may also require remediation after a fire or smoke-related event. Additionally, vehicle owners who have experienced interior fires or smoke exposure often seek specialized cleaning services to restore their vehicles’ interiors. These services are suitable for any property where smoke has penetrated surfaces and materials, making professional cleaning and deodorization necessary to fully restore the space.

The overview below groups typical Smoke Damage Remediation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Kansas City, MO.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- typical costs range from $250-$600 for minor smoke damage cleanup and surface cleaning.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, depending on the extent of the damage and area size.

Moderate Damage Restoration - projects involving partial cleaning or repair of affected areas generally cost between $600-$2,000. Larger, more involved jobs tend to push into the higher end of this range.

Extensive Damage Remediation - significant smoke and fire damage restoration can range from $2,000-$5,000, with some complex cases exceeding this amount, especially when structural repairs are needed.

Full Property Replacement - complete replacement of affected materials or entire structures can surpass $10,000, but most projects are less extensive, with many falling below $5,000 depending on the scope of work.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
